SUMMARY:
The LegalView Specialist will ensure assigned client’s remote video events occur as scheduled without technical difficulties, plus monitors the quality of the connection in real time to ensure all logistics, questions and concerns for the client and remote participants are addressed. This role requires a quiet environment with the ability to appear on camera. The LegalView Specialist is required to stay knowledgeable regarding technological advances in the legal support industry.
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S:
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ions.
- Actively demonstrates the company values of SPIRITED.
- Coordinate and monitor all aspects of events involving remote video attendees taking place worldwide in multiple time zones.
- Remotely assist clientele with installing and testing various streaming platforms (Zoom, WebEx, Teams).
- Locate and test connectivity for suitable remote locations.
- Assign and keep remote Monitors and Document Technicians apprised of all requirements to assist with monitoring and document technology as needed. Notify monitors/technicians/departments of all changes.
- Act as a remote internal monitor to ensure video footage is recorded and occurs without technical difficulties.
- Ensures data in Salesforce database includes all relevant information relating to locations of attendees, their methods of connecting to the event and their contact information.
- Source, train and manage video technicians for on-site coverage.
- Update any instructional documents associated with LegalView services as needed.
- Research and keep abreast of all changes in the industry.
- Maintain a strong working relationship with all departments to support company operations and goals and to expedite the resolution of any problems that may arise.
- Inform and/or update managers and team members on relevant information in a timely manner.
- Inform supervisor of any equipment, software, or procedural needs.
- Safeguard confidentiality of the client information to include medical records and comply with local, state, and federal law pertaining to medical records. Assures compliance with all HIPAA regulations concerning use, retrieval, storage and sharing of medical records.
- Perform other duties and assist with projects as assigned.
